Forståelsen af kode er afgørende, når du begynder at programmere. Kommentarer er et vigtigt, men ofte undervurderet element i koden, der kan gøre dit arbejde betydeligt lettere. De hjælper ikke kun dig selv med senere vedligeholdelse af koden, men også andre udviklere, der arbejder med din kode. I denne vejledning lærer du, hvordan man tilføjer kommentarer i Java og hvilke former der findes.
Vigtigste indsigt
- Kommentarer forbedrer læsbarheden af din kode.
- Der findes forskellige typer kommentarer: linjebaserede og blokkommentarer.
- JavaDoc tilbyder en struktureret måde at skabe dokumentation for dine klasser og metoder.
Brug af kommentarer i Java
I Java kan du tilføje kommentarer på to måder: linjebaseret eller som blokkommentar. Nedenfor forklarer jeg de forskellige typer kommentarer og hvordan du bruger dem effektivt.
Linjebaserede kommentarer
Linjebaserede kommentarer er simple og direkte. Du starter en ny kommentarlinje med //. Alt, hvad der kommer efter dette tegn, ignoreres af compileren. Dette er især nyttigt for at tilføje korte forklaringer til bestemte kodelinjer.
Et eksempel:
Ved at tilføje kommentarer på afgørende steder får du mere klarhed om, hvordan din kode fungerer.

Blokkommentarer
For omfattende forklaringer, der dækker flere linjer, er blokkommentarer ideelle. Du starter en blokkommentar med /* og afslutter den med */. Alt imellem ignoreres af compileren. Dette er især nyttigt, hvis du vil kommentere lange forklaringer eller endda flere kodelinjer.
Et eksempel:
Ved at bruge blokkommentarer kan du også nemt rumme større forklaringer.

JavaDoc kommentarer
JavaDoc bruger en særlig syntaks til at generere dokumentation for dine klasser og metoder. Disse kommentarer starter med /** og slutter med */. Imellem disse markeringer kan du bruge specielle tags til at give information om parametre, returværdier og undtagelser.
Et simpelt eksempel kunne se sådan ud:
Denne kommentar viser min udviklingsmiljø og andre udviklere, hvordan metoden fungerer og hvad de kan forvente fra den.
Strukturering af koden med kommentarer
Kommentarer er ikke kun nyttige til kommunikation med andre udviklere, men de bidrager også til strukturen i din kode. Hvis du for eksempel har en lang metode med flere ansvar, kan du bruge blokkommentarer til at markere forskellige sektioner.
// Sektion: Behandling af data // Her vil koden til behandling af data stå
// Sektion: Udskrive resultater // Her vil koden til udskrivning af resultater stå
Ved hjælp af sådanne kommentarer får du en klar visuel adskillelse mellem de forskellige logiksektioner i din kode.

Opsummering
Brugen af kommentarer i Java er en væsentlig del af at gøre dine programmer læsbare og vedligeholdelige. Der findes to grundlæggende typer kommentarer: linjebaserede kommentarer og blokkommentarer, samt specielle JavaDoc kommentarer til dokumentation. Når du bruger kommentarer omhyggeligt og meningsfuldt, bliver din kode ikke kun mere forståelig for andre, men også for dig selv ved fremtidige ændringer.
Ofte stillede spørgsmål
Hvordan tilføjer jeg en linjebaseret kommentar i Java?Du kan tilføje en linjebaseret kommentar ved at skrive // foran din kommentar.
Hvad er forskellen mellem blokkommentarer og linjebaserede kommentarer?Blokkommentarer kan dække flere linjer og starter med /* og slutter med */, mens linjebaserede kommentarer kun dækker en linje og starter med //.
Hvad er JavaDoc kommentarer?JavaDoc kommentarer er specielle kommentarer, der bruges til at dokumentere klasser og metoder og starter med /**.
Hvordan kan kommentarer gøre koden mere læsbar?Kommentarer giver kontekst og forklaringer til bestemte kodeafsnit, så andre udviklere eller du selv forstår, hvad koden gør.
Er kommentarer nødvendige i den færdige kode?Kommentarer er ikke nødvendige i den færdige kode, men de kan i høj grad bidrage til vedligeholdeligheden og forståelsen af koden.